R语言KEGG富集分析:使用gage包解读基因表达数据
R语言KEGG富集分析:使用gage包解读基因表达数据
这段代码展示了如何使用R语言中的gage包对基因表达数据进行KEGG富集分析,并查看分析结果。
# 使用gage函数计算KEGG富集分析结果
keggres = gage(foldchanges, gsets=kegg.sets.hs, same.dir=TRUE)
# 查看上调、下调和统计学结果的前几行
lapply(keggres, head)
代码解释:
keggres = gage(foldchanges, gsets=kegg.sets.hs, same.dir=TRUE): 使用gage函数进行KEGG富集分析。foldchanges: 基因表达差异倍数数据。gsets=kegg.sets.hs: 指定使用人类的KEGG数据库。same.dir=TRUE: 指定所有基因的表达变化方向一致。
lapply(keggres, head): 使用lapply函数对keggres列表中的每个元素应用head函数,即查看每个元素的前几行。
结果解读:
keggres是一个列表,包含了KEGG富集分析的结果,例如上调、下调基因的通路富集结果以及相关的统计数据。通过lapply(keggres, head),可以快速查看每个结果的前几行,从而对富集分析结果有一个初步的了解。
总结:
这段代码演示了如何使用R语言进行KEGG富集分析,并通过查看分析结果,帮助我们理解基因表达数据背后的生物学意义。
原文地址: https://www.cveoy.top/t/topic/fRQF 著作权归作者所有。请勿转载和采集!